Product details

Overview

TSV7722IDT from STMicroelectronics is a dual, rail-to-rail output, low-input-bias-current operational amplifier optimized for precision low-side current sensing and photodiode amplification. It delivers 22 MHz gain bandwidth, 50 µV typical input offset voltage (200 µV max), 2 pA typical input bias current, and operates from 1.8 V to 5.5 V single supply - enabling high-accuracy signal conditioning in automotive sensor interfaces and strain gauge front-ends.

Technical Context

The TSV7722IDT implements a unity-gain-stable voltage-feedback architecture with 44° phase margin and 8 dB gain margin at 5 V, CL = 47 pF. Its input stage uses a proprietary low-offset trimming process optimized at Vicm = 0 V, ensuring minimal drift (±4 µV/°C) across −40°C to +125°C.

It features rail-to-rail output swing (15 mV saturation voltage at 25°C), wide common-mode range (VCC− − 0.1 V to VCC+ − 1.1 V), and ultra-low input bias current enabling direct connection to high-impedance sensors - all while consuming only 1.7 mA per channel at 5 V.

Key Specifications

ParameterValue and Actual Design Meaning
Gain Bandwidth Product22 MHz - enables stable closed-loop operation up to ~10 MHz in unity-gain configuration with 47 pF load.
Input Offset Voltage50 µV typ., 200 µV max - ensures ≤0.1% error in 50 mV full-scale current-sense applications at room temperature.
Input Bias Current2 pA typ. - permits direct interfacing with photodiodes and >1 GΩ source impedances without significant DC error.
Supply Voltage Range1.8 V to 5.5 V - supports battery-powered and automotive 3.3 V/5 V systems without level-shifting.
Input Voltage Noise7 nV/√Hz at 10 kHz - maintains SNR > 80 dB in 100 kHz bandwidth photodiode amplifier designs.
Common-Mode RangeVCC− − 0.1 V to VCC+ − 1.1 V - allows accurate amplification of signals referenced to ground in low-side shunt configurations.
Slew Rate8–11 V/µs - supports <300 ns settling to 0.1% for 1 V step inputs, suitable for fast transient current monitoring.

Pinout & Package

TSV7722IDT is supplied in MiniSO8 package (3.9 mm × 4.9 mm, 1.27 mm pitch), with exposed pad thermally connected to VCC−. Pin functions are validated per STMicroelectronics DS13614 Rev 7 (pages 2–3).

Pin/TerminalCircuit RoleDesign Meaning
1OUT1Output of Channel 1 - rail-to-rail capable, drives 10 kΩ load to within 15 mV of rails at 25°C.
2IN1−Inverting input of Channel 1 - accepts common-mode voltages down to VCC− − 0.1 V.
3IN1+Non-inverting input of Channel 1 - matched to IN1− for CMRR ≥76 dB at 25°C.
4VCC−Negative supply terminal - serves as reference for both inputs and output swing; exposed pad tied here improves thermal performance.
5IN2+Non-inverting input of Channel 2 - electrically isolated from Channel 1; channel separation ≥120 dB at 1 kHz.
6IN2−Inverting input of Channel 2 - supports independent differential sensing with same precision specs as Channel 1.
7OUT2Output of Channel 2 - identical AC/DC performance to OUT1; no internal crosstalk degradation.
8VCC+Positive supply terminal - accepts 1.8–5.5 V; supply rejection ratio ≥85 dB across operating range.

Key Features

FeatureDesign Value
Rail-to-rail outputDelivers full dynamic range into ADCs: VOL = 15 mV, VOH = 15 mV at 25°C, enabling direct interface with 12-bit+ SAR converters.
Low input bias current2 pA typ. minimizes voltage error across high-value feedback resistors (e.g., 1 MΩ in transimpedance amplifiers), preserving photodiode linearity.
Optimized low-rail inputInput common-mode range extends to VCC− − 0.1 V, allowing precise amplification of shunt voltages near ground without level shifters.
Automotive-grade qualificationAEC-Q100 Grade 1 (−40°C to +125°C) ensures reliability in engine control, battery monitoring, and ADAS sensor nodes.
EMI robustnessEMIRR > 70 dB from 400 MHz–2.4 GHz on IN+/IN−/OUT pins reduces RF-induced offset shifts in noisy automotive environments.

Applications

Low-Side Current MeasurementPhotodiode Amplification

Use Scenario: Monitoring motor phase current in 12 V automotive ECUs using 5 mΩ shunt resistor.

IC Role / Device Role / Timing Role: Precision instrumentation amplifier front-end, converting µV-level shunt voltage to buffered 0–3.3 V signal for MCU ADC.

Use Value: 200 µV max offset contributes <0.4% full-scale error at 50 mV sense voltage; rail-to-rail output maximizes ADC utilization.

Use Scenario: Converting photocurrent from UV detection diode in cabin air quality sensor.

IC Role / Device Role / Timing Role: Transimpedance amplifier with 100 kΩ feedback resistor, operating at 100 kHz bandwidth.

Use Value: 2 pA input bias current prevents >20 mV DC error; 7 nV/√Hz noise preserves signal integrity for sub-µA photocurrents.

Strain Gauge Signal ConditioningAutomotive Sensor Interface

Use Scenario: Amplifying Wheatstone bridge output (±10 mV) in brake pedal force sensor.

IC Role / Device Role / Timing Role: Low-drift, low-noise differential amplifier with gain = 500, driving 16-bit sigma-delta ADC.

Use Value: ±4 µV/°C drift limits temperature-induced error to <0.5% over −40°C to +125°C; CMRR ≥74 dB rejects bridge common-mode noise.

Use Scenario: Front-end for tire pressure monitoring system (TPMS) piezoresistive sensor.

IC Role / Device Role / Timing Role: Single-supply signal conditioner with 1.8 V operation, interfacing to ultra-low-power MCU.

Use Value: 1.7 mA/channel supply current enables continuous sensing at 3.3 V; 1.8 V minimum supply supports energy harvesting use cases.

Equivalent & Alternatives

The following parts are listed as comparable options for similar dual precision op-amp applications.

Alternative PartTechnical DifferenceApplication DifferenceSelection Advice
TSV792IDTHigher GBW (50 MHz), higher ICC (3.5 mA), same offset (200 µV max) and supply range.Better suited for >20 MHz closed-loop bandwidth needs; less optimal for low-power battery operation.Select when bandwidth >30 MHz is required and power budget allows +100% quiescent current.
TSB7192IPTWider supply (±18 V / 36 V single), higher Vio (300 µV max), same GBW (22 MHz), higher Iib (10 pA).Supports industrial high-voltage sensor interfaces; not qualified for automotive temperature range.Select for 24 V industrial current sensing where extended voltage range outweighs automotive qualification need.

Compared with TSV7722IDT, TSV792IDT trades 100% higher supply current for 127% higher bandwidth, while TSB7192IPT sacrifices automotive qualification and low-bias-current advantage for 36 V operation - making TSV7722IDT the optimal choice for cost-sensitive, low-power, AEC-Q100-compliant dual-channel precision sensing.

Manufacturer

STMicroelectronics is a global semiconductor leader headquartered in Geneva, Switzerland, designing and manufacturing microcontrollers, analog ICs, power management devices, and MEMS sensors for automotive, industrial, and consumer markets.

The TSV772x series belongs to ST's high-precision, high-speed operational amplifier product line, engineered specifically for automotive-grade sensor signal conditioning where low offset, low bias current, and rail-to-rail operation are mandatory in 1.8–5.5 V systems.

FAQ

What is the maximum capacitive load the TSV7722IDT can drive stably in unity-gain configuration?

The TSV7722IDT is fully specified for stable operation with up to 47 pF capacitive load. For loads exceeding 47 pF, stability degrades - causing peaking and ringing. To maintain stability, insert a 10–22 Ω isolation resistor (RISO) in series with the output. This preserves DC accuracy while damping high-frequency oscillation without requiring external compensation networks.

Does the TSV7722IDT require external compensation for low-side current sensing applications?

No external compensation is required. The device is unity-gain stable and internally compensated for 47 pF load. In low-side shunt applications, its input common-mode range extending to VCC− − 0.1 V eliminates need for level-shifting circuitry. Layout best practices - such as short traces, ground plane under exposed pad, and local 100 nF decoupling at VCC+ - ensure optimal performance without added components.

How does the TSV7722IDT perform at 1.8 V supply compared to 5 V?

At 1.8 V, GBW remains 21 MHz (vs. 22 MHz at 5 V), slew rate drops to 7.6 V/µs (vs. 8–11 V/µs), and output drive capability decreases to 35 mA sink/20 mA source. Input offset voltage and bias current remain unchanged. All key specs - including CMRR ≥68 dB and PSRR ≥80 dB - are guaranteed across 1.8–5.5 V, enabling seamless migration between battery and mains-powered designs.

Can unused channel of the TSV7722IDT be left floating?

No. An unused channel must be configured to prevent oscillation and excess current draw. Two valid configurations exist: (1) Unity-gain buffer - connect IN+ to any voltage within Vicm range and short IN− to OUT; or (2) Comparator mode - apply ≥100 mV differential between IN+ and IN− with no feedback. Leaving inputs unconnected risks instability that degrades performance of the active channel and increases total supply current.
